site stats

Sql count over filter

WebDec 28, 2016 · select a b, count (case when t1.u = 'UAE' then c end) as c1 from t1 group by a, b ; There is a (SQL Standard) FILTER syntax that is close to your attempt but SQL Server … WebThe filter clause works for any aggregate function: besides the well-known functions such as sum and count, it also works for array_agg and ordered set functions (e.g., listagg). If …

How to count by filter in SQL query? - Stack Overflow

WebHow to Use Filter to Have Multiple Counts in PostgreSQL - PopSQL Sign In Get Started PopSQL Product Explore SQL Editor Data catalog Query variables Collaborate Shared … WebOct 25, 2024 · Filtering the SQL COUNT with the WHERE Clause You can filter out specific data by utilizing the WHERE clause in your query. In this query we are counting how many rows contain a name that starts with the letter B in the "FirstName" column of the Person.Person table. SELECT COUNT (*) AS 'TotalCount' FROM Person.Person WHERE … erwin piscator theater https://beautydesignbyj.com

GROUP BY and FILTER SQL Tutorial Documentation on data.world

WebSep 7, 2016 · SUM OVER PARTITION (WITH CONDITION) Hi,I have to calculate accumulated value for a column, but I have to filter some rows (and it depends on that accumulated value).For example:CREATE TABLE dummy_table ( var_id NUMBER(5) PRIMARY KEY, prc number(5), qty number(5), v_type varc ... SQL> variable n number SQL> exec :n := 125; … WebCOUNT Database Oracle Oracle Database Release 21 SQL Language Reference Table of Contents Search Download Table of Contents Title and Copyright Information Preface … WebSELECT sales_agent, COUNT(sales_pipeline.close_value) AS `number won`, COUNT(sales_pipeline.close_value) FILTER (WHERE sales_pipeline.close_value > 1000) AS `number won > 1000`, AVG(sales_pipeline.close_value) AS `average of all`, AVG(sales_pipeline.close_value) FILTER (WHERE sales_pipeline.close_value > 1000) AS … erwin public housing

How to Filter Records with Aggregate Function COUNT LearnSQL.com

Category:Selecting, Counting & Filtering in SQL by Margaret …

Tags:Sql count over filter

Sql count over filter

OVER Clause (Transact-SQL) - SQL Server Microsoft Learn

WebFeb 27, 2024 · That is, the OVER clause defines a window or user-specified set of rows within a query result set. A window function then computes a value for each row in the … Webcount (*) over () will count how many rows in your result set, in your case, because you did GROUP BY on [ID] column, which I assume it is a column with primary key (unique values and no null values), then in your case, count (*) returns same value as count (*) over () does. You can test it on other columns with duplicated values and null values.

Sql count over filter

Did you know?

WebDec 28, 2016 · select a b, count (case when t1.u = 'UAE' then c end) as c1 from t1 group by a, b ; There is a (SQL Standard) FILTER syntax that is close to your attempt but SQL Server has not yet implemented it: select a b, count (c) filter (where t1.u = 'UAE') as c1 from t1 group by a, b ; Share Improve this answer Follow edited Jan 7, 2024 at 15:07 Andriy M WebMay 1, 2024 · This is our third lesson using SQL. If you would like to join in learning, feel free to go back to the first lesson and get stuck into it. Or if you just want to learn how to filter data using SQL I hope that you find this lesson helpful. Previous lesson. In the previous lesson, we focused on different ways to select data from a table. Using ...

WebThe filter clause is another tool for filtering in SQL. The filter clause is used to, as the name suggests, filter the input data to an aggregation function. They differ from the WHERE clause because they are more flexible than the WHERE clause. Only one WHERE clause can be used at a time in a query. While on the other hand, multiple FILTER ... WebYou can take advantage of the fact that COUNT (ColumnName) doesn't count NULLs, and use something like this: SELECT COUNT (NULLIF (0, myColumn)) FROM AD_CurrentView. NULLIF - returns NULL if the two passed in values are the same. Advantage: Expresses your intent to COUNT rows instead of having the SUM () notation.

WebApr 10, 2024 · Rayis Imayev, 2024-04-10. (2024-Apr-10) Yes, Azure Data Factory (ADF) can be used to access and process REST API datasets by retrieving data from web-based applications. To use ADF for this ... WebCode language: SQL (Structured Query Language) (sql) When you apply the COUNT(*) function to the entire table, PostgreSQL has to scan the whole table sequentially.. If you use the COUNT(*) function on a big table, the query will be slow. This is related to the PostgreSQL MVCC implementation. Because multiple transactions see different states of …

WebNov 25, 2024 · Selecting, Counting & Filtering in SQL by Margaret Awojide The Startup Medium Sign up Sign In 500 Apologies, but something went wrong on our end. Refresh …

erwin post officeWebThe SQL Count Over Partition By clause helps a lot to the database developers in the solution of such a tsql problem. Here is a small SELECT statement trick to return the total rows count within the returned result set. The COUNT (*) OVER (PARTITION BY 1) makes the trick. SELECT Name, TotalRows = COUNT (*) OVER (PARTITION BY 1) FROM sys.tables … erwin potter pharmacy in anthony kansasWebThe filter clause works for any aggregate function: besides the well-known functions such as sum and count, it also works for array_agg and ordered set functions (e.g., listagg). If an aggregate function is used as a window function ( over clause), the syntactic order is: aggregate function, filter clause, over clause: SUM (...) FILTER (WHERE ...) finger lakes health foundationWebSep 21, 2016 · You'd do it using SUM () with a clause in, like this instead of using COUNT () : e.g. SELECT SUM (CASE WHEN Position = 'Manager' THEN 1 ELSE 0 END) AS … erwin process modelerWebFeb 9, 2024 · If there is a need to filter or group rows after the window calculations are performed, you can use a sub-select. For example: SELECT depname, empno, salary, enroll_date FROM (SELECT depname, empno, salary, enroll_date, rank () OVER (PARTITION BY depname ORDER BY salary DESC, empno) AS pos FROM empsalary ) AS ss WHERE … finger lakes health loginWebCOUNT returns the number of rows returned by the query. You can use it as an aggregate or analytic function. If you specify DISTINCT, then you can specify only the query_partition_clause of the analytic_clause.The order_by_clause and windowing_clause are not allowed.. If you specify expr, then COUNT returns the number of rows where expr … erwin posthumusWebThe SQL COUNT function is an aggregate function that returns the number of rows returned by a query. You can use the COUNT function in the SELECT statement to get the number … finger lakes health human resources geneva ny